When a new series of hellebores arrive, there is always excitement. This new variety from the ‘Frostkiss’ series is no exception. Helleborus x hybridus ‘Frostkiss Anna’s Red’ has large blooms which are a rich burgundy, sitting atop bottle green leaves. The first buds appear in January and the flowers continue through to April. This is a relative of the buttercup and the early season nectar is appreciated by the first pollinators. Hellebores prefer moist, fertile soils though are renowned for their robustness. Dappled shade is the optimum light for hellebores and as expected ‘Frostkiss Anna’s Red’ is as equally hardy as all varieties of hellebores. Maintenance is minimal, remove any dead material once the new foliage and flowers start to appear. Height and spread up to 60cm.
